Secure Your IoT डिवाइस: A Step-by-Step Guide to Using SSH for Enhanced Connectivity and Protection

Secure Your IoT डिवाइस: A Step-by-Step Guide to Using SSH for Enhanced Connectivity and Protection

As the Internet of Things (IoT) continues to expand, integrating a wide array of devices into our daily lives, ensuring their security becomes paramount. With billions of connected devices globally, securing IoT systems is not just about protecting individual gadgets but also safeguarding entire networks from potential breaches. One effective method for enhancing connectivity and protection is through Secure Shell (SSH). SSH offers encrypted communication channels that are crucial in maintaining secure remote access to these devices.

This guide aims to provide a comprehensive overview of how you can use SSH to enhance both the functionality and security of your IoT devices. By following a step-by-step approach, we will explore various aspects such as understanding new threats like the Kaiji malware, best practices for using SSH, and practical examples involving platforms like AWS IoT Core. Additionally, we'll delve into discussions around certificates and vulnerabilities that could expose your IoT setup, equipping you with knowledge to fortify your network against unauthorized access.

Guarding Against Malware: The Threat of Kaiji

In the ever-evolving landscape of cybersecurity, new threats continuously emerge targeting IoT devices. Recently, researchers have identified a strain of malware named Kaiji, specifically designed to infect Linux-based servers and smart IoT devices. This malicious software leverages SSH brute-force attacks to gain unauthorized access, primarily aimed at launching Distributed Denial of Service (DDoS) attacks.

Kaiji's development by a Chinese programmer underscores the global nature of cyber threats and highlights the necessity for robust security measures. As IoT devices often lack strong default credentials, they become easy targets for such attacks. Therefore, it is crucial for users to implement stringent password policies and regularly update firmware to mitigate risks associated with this type of malware.

Understanding the tactics used by Kaiji allows administrators to better prepare defenses. Regular audits of system logs can reveal unusual login attempts indicative of brute-force activities. Employing two-factor authentication adds an extra layer of protection, making unauthorized access significantly more challenging even if attackers manage to guess or crack passwords.

Connecting IoT Devices Globally with Pinggy

One significant challenge in managing IoT devices is establishing reliable remote connections, especially when these devices do not possess public IP addresses. Tools like Pinggy address this issue by enabling SSH connections from anywhere in the world without requiring complex network configurations. This capability simplifies the management process while maintaining high levels of security.

Pinggy operates by creating TCP tunnels that facilitate secure communications between local networks and external endpoints. Its free tier provides sufficient resources for most personal and small-scale projects, allowing users to connect to their IoT devices effortlessly. Whether controlling a Raspberry Pi or monitoring environmental sensors, Pinggy ensures seamless interaction regardless of geographical location.

By assigning public URLs and ports for remote access, Pinggy streamlines the connection establishment procedure. Administrators no longer need to worry about configuring firewalls or setting up dynamic DNS services manually. Instead, they can focus on optimizing device performance and ensuring data integrity, knowing that secure pathways are already established.

Enhancing Security Through Best Practices

The Secure Shell protocol plays a pivotal role in securing remote access to IoT devices due to its robust encryption mechanisms. However, merely implementing SSH does not guarantee complete security; proper configuration and adherence to best practices are essential. Understanding these principles helps maintain confidentiality and integrity within client-server communications.

Best practices include disabling password authentication in favor of key-based methods, which eliminate the risk of brute-force attacks. Regularly updating SSH server software ensures compatibility with the latest security patches, reducing exposure to known vulnerabilities. Furthermore, limiting root access prevents potential intruders from gaining administrative privileges even if they compromise lower-level accounts.

Monitoring system activity logs closely aids in identifying suspicious behaviors early, allowing swift responses before significant damage occurs. Periodic reviews of access controls ensure only authorized personnel retain necessary permissions, reinforcing overall network security posture effectively.

Establishing Secure Tunnels with AWS IoT Core

AWS IoT Core offers powerful features for managing IoT fleets, including capabilities to establish secure tunnels facilitating SSH sessions to remote devices. These tutorials walk users through detailed steps required to configure and initiate such connections securely. Leveraging cloud infrastructure enhances flexibility and scalability compared to traditional on-premises solutions.

Tunnel creation involves defining specific parameters tailored to each device’s requirements, ensuring optimal performance under varying conditions. Once established, these tunnels act as private communication channels, protecting transmitted data from interception by malicious actors. Utilizing AWS-managed services reduces operational overheads typically associated with maintaining dedicated tunneling appliances.

Integrating advanced security protocols alongside standard SSH functionalities further strengthens protection measures. Features such as identity federation and resource policy enforcement contribute towards building comprehensive defense strategies capable of thwarting sophisticated cyberattacks targeting IoT ecosystems.

Implementing Certificate-Based Authentication

Certificate-based authentication represents another critical component in securing IoT deployments utilizing SSH. Platforms like Smallstep Certificates offer automated certificate authority management solutions that simplify deployment across large numbers of devices. Such systems enable seamless integration of host and user verification processes, enhancing trust levels throughout interconnected networks.

Using MQTT commands, administrators can instruct boards to connect to jump servers via SSH, streamlining administrative tasks significantly. Pre-configured certificates issued by trusted authorities verify identities during initial handshakes, preventing man-in-the-middle attacks. Continuous validation ensures ongoing compliance with organizational standards and regulatory mandates.

Experimentation with tools like step-ca empowers developers to explore innovative approaches towards addressing unique challenges posed by diverse IoT environments. Customizable configurations accommodate varying application scenarios, promoting adaptability and resilience against emerging threats impacting modern digital infrastructures.

Addressing Common Vulnerabilities

IOT devices face numerous vulnerabilities exposing them to potential attacks. According to Venafi research, top concerns include weak default credentials, outdated software versions, insufficient encryption techniques, and improper certificate handling practices. Each presents distinct opportunities for exploitation unless adequately addressed through appropriate countermeasures.

PKI management solutions play vital roles in mitigating risks associated with improper certificate usage. Implementing automated lifecycle management ensures timely issuance, renewal, and revocation of certificates based on predefined policies. Centralized repositories enhance visibility over entire certificate inventories, aiding proactive identification and resolution of issues before they escalate into serious incidents.

Educating stakeholders regarding common pitfalls and recommended safeguards fosters greater awareness and commitment towards achieving higher security benchmarks. Collaborative efforts among manufacturers, service providers, and end-users create synergistic effects driving continuous improvements within the broader IoT ecosystem.

Fortifying Your IoT Network

Securing IoT devices requires a multi-faceted approach incorporating physical safeguards alongside digital fortifications. Focusing solely on perimeter defenses leaves internal components susceptible to internal breaches once external barriers fail. Comprehensive strategies encompassing all layers of networking architecture provide holistic coverage necessary for safeguarding valuable assets.

For SSH remote access, prioritizing encryption strength, authenticating users rigorously, and monitoring activities diligently form foundational pillars supporting secure operations. Establishing clear guidelines governing acceptable uses alongside regular training programs keeps personnel informed about evolving threat landscapes and corresponding mitigation tactics.

Ultimately, investing time and resources into strengthening IoT security yields long-term benefits extending beyond immediate cost savings. Enhanced reliability, improved customer satisfaction, and reduced liability exposures contribute positively towards business growth objectives, underscoring the importance of adopting rigorous security frameworks today.

Psychologist - Amelia Brooks is a highly skilled Psychologist with years of experience in the field. Passionate about innovation and creativity, they have contributed significantly to their industry by bringing fresh insights and engaging content to a diverse audience. Over the years, they have written extensively on various topics, helping readers understand complex subjects in an easily digestible manner.

Share: